Know Salta
This city has the colonial charm of its foundation and is outstanding for its buildings and squares very well preserved. It is the capital of the homonymous province. It is surrounded by hills where is possible to realize outdoor activities in its surroundings.
The Salta Cathedral, historical monument, Cabildo de Salta, and San Francisco Convent, are some buildings to be visited. You can not miss the Tren de las Nubes tour, which begins in the city and ascend for the mountains, visiting different Andean towns.
Salta is also outstanding for its archaeology, exhibited in interesting museums, such as Alta Montaña Archaeological Museum, where there are famous Llullaillaco's mummies and other elements of the Inca culture.
Its delicious gastronomy with Andean influence and the tasty empanadas salteñas have to be tasted in your visit to this beautiful city.
